Pearls are produced in the shell of a mollusk and are constructed of calcium carbonate. The pearls that will be the most valued will be smooth and round but baroque pearls will still be made into elegant items. So highly though of are pearls that the word is often used to describe anything that has great value or is universally adored. They will be long lasting and an ideal way to find out if a pearl is genuine ions to gently rub it across the teeth. A genuine one will feel gritty as it has spent long hours in a shell, while the one that is fake will be smooth and sheer.

 

There will be many items of fashion earrings and costume jewelry made with fake pearls but ones that are of the highest quality will make only the best pieces of jewelry and will do to jewelers who are renowned for making special pieces.

 

The most valuable pearls are the ones that are found in the wild and have been allowed to form naturally. If a pearl has genuinely been developed in the wild they are referred to as natural pearls. The less desired ones are farmed or cultured pearls and they will come from freshwater mussels or pearl oysters. Fake pearls are easy to identify as they have very poor quality iridescence so it is unlikely that they will ever be put in a piece of well made and high class jewelry.
